ГОСТ Стандарт

ГОСТ 23501.101-87

Системы автоматизированного проектирования. Основные положения

511 переглядів

Завантажити документ

Формат .docx · доступно зареєстрованим користувачам

Увійти та завантажити

Текст документа

ГОСУДАРСТВЕННЫЙ СТАНДАРТ

СОЮЗА ССР

СИСТЕМЫ АВТОМАТИЗИРОВАННОГО

ПРОЕКТИРОВАНИЯ

ОСНОВНЫЕ ПОЛОЖЕНИЯ

ГОСТ 23501.101—87

Издание официальное

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Р ПО СТАНДАРТАМ

Москва

ГОСУДАРСТВЕННЫЙ СТАНДАРТ СОЮЗА ССР

СИСТЕМЫ АВТОМАТИЗИРОВАННОГО

ПРОЕКТИРОВАНИЯ

Основные положения
Computer-aided design systems.
Main provisions

■ОКСТУ 0014

Дата введения 01.07.88
Настоящий стандарт распространяется'на системы автоматизи­рованного проектирования (САПР), создаваемые в проектных, кон­структорских и технологических организациях, научно-производст­венных объединениях, предприятиях (далее — организациях) от­раслей промышленности, и устанавливает общие положения, основные принципы создания, состав и структуру САПР и требо­вания к компонентам видов обеспечения.

1. ОБЩИЕ ПОЛОЖЕНИЯ

1.1. САПР — организационно-техническая система, входящая в структуру проектной организации и осуществляющая проектиро­вание при помощи комплекса средств автоматизированного проек­тирования (КСАП).
1.2. Взаимодействие подразделений проектной организации с комплексом средств автоматизации проектирования регламенти­руется организационным обеспечением.
1.3. Основная функция САПР состоит в выполнении автомати­зированного проектирования на всех или отдельных стадиях проектирования объектов и их составных частей.
1.4. Пояснения терминов, использованных в стандарте приве­дены в приложении 1.

2. ОСНОВНЫЕ ПРИНЦИПЫ СОЗДАНИЯ САПР

2.1. При создании САПР и их составных частей следует руко­водствоваться следующими основными принципами:
системного единства;
Перепечатка воспрещена
© Издательство стандартов, 1988
совместимости; .
типизации;
развития.
2.2. Принцип системного единства должен обеспечивать целост­ность системы и системную связность проектирования отдельных элементов и всего объекта проектирования в целом (иерархич­ность проектирования).
2.3. Принцип совместимости должен обеспечивать совместное функционирование составных частей САПР и сохранять откры­тую систему в целом.
2.4. Принцип типизации заключается в ориентации на преи­мущественное создание и использование типовых и унифицирован­ных элементов САПР. Типизации подлежат элементы, имеющие перспективу многократного применения. Типовые и унифицирован­ные элементы^ периодически проходят экспертизу на соответствие . современным требованиям САПР и модифицируются по мере необ­ходимости.
Создание САПР с учетом принципа типизации должно преду­сматривать:
разработку базового варианта КСАП и (или) его компонентов;
создание модификации КСАП и (или) его компонентов на ос­нове базового варианта.
2.5. Принцип развития должен обеспечивать пополнение, со­вершенствование и обновление составных частей САПР, а также взаимодействие и расширение взаимосвязи с автоматизирован­ными системами различного уровня и функционального назначе­ния.
2.6. Работы по развитию САПР, модернизации составных час­тей САПР выполняют по техническому заданию.
2.7. (Исключен, Изм. № 1).

3. СОСТАВ И СТРУКТУРА САПР

3.1. Составными структурными частями САПР, жестко свя­занными с организационной структурой проектной организации, являются подсистемы, в которых при помощи специализированных комплексов средств решается функционально законченная по­следовательность задач САПР.
3.2. По назначению подсистемы разделяют на проектирующие и обслуживающие.
3.2.1. Проектирующие подсистемы имеют объектную ориента­цию и реализуют определенный этап (стадию) проектирования или группу непосредственно связанных проектных задач.
Примеры проектирующих подсистем:
подсистема эскизного проектирования;
подсистема проектирования корпусных деталей;
подсистема проектирования технологических процессов меха­нической обработки.
3.2.2. Обслуживающие подсистемы имеют общесистемное при­менение и обеспечивают поддержку функционирования проекти­рующих подсистем, а также оформление, передачу и выдачу по­лученных в них результатов. Примеры обслуживающих подсистем:' автоматизированный банк данных;
подсистема документирования;
подсистема графического ввода/вывода.
3.2.3. Системное единство САПР обеспечивается наличием ком­плекса взаимосвязанных моделей, определяющих объект проек­тирования в целом, а также комплексом системных интерфейсов, обеспечивающих указанную взаимосвязь.
Системное единство внутри проектирующих подсистем обес­печивается наличием единой информационной модели той части объекта, проектное решение по которой должно быть получено в данной подсистеме.
3.3. Формирование и использование моделей объекта проек­тирования в прикладных задачах осуществляется КСАП сис­темы или подсистемы.
3.3.1. Структурными частями КСАП в процессе его функцио­нирования являются программно-методические (ПМК) и програм­мно-технические (ПТК) комплексы (далее — комплексы средств}, а также компоненты организационного обеспечения.
Комплексы средств могут объединять свои вычислительные и .информационные ресурсы, образуя локальные вычислительные сети подсистем или систем в целом.
3.3.2. Структурными частями комплексов средств являются .компоненты следующих видов обеспечения: программного, ин­формационного, методического, математического, лингвистического « технического.
3.3.3. Компоненты видов обеспечения выполняют в комплек­сах средств заданную функцию и представляют наименьший (не­делимый) самостоятельно разрабатываемый (или покупной) эле­мент САПР (например: программа, инструкция, дисплей и т. д.).
3.4. Эффективное функционирование КСАП и взаимодействие структурных частей САПР всех уровней должно достигаться за счет ориентации на стандартные интерфейсы и протоколы связи, обеспечивающие взаимодействие комплексов средств.
Эффективное функционирование комплексов средств должно достигаться за счет взаимосогласованной разработки (согласова­ния с покупными) компонентов, входящих в состав комплексов средств.
3.5. Структурная схема САПР показана на чертеже.
3.6. КСАП обслуживающих подсистем, а также отдельные ПТК этих подсистем могут использоваться при функционировании всех подсистем.
Структурная схема САПР

4. ТРЕБОВАНИЯ К КОМПОНЕНТАМ ВИДОВ ОБЕСПЕЧЕНИЯ

4.1. Т р е б о в а н и я к компонентам программного обеспечения
4.1.1. Компоненты программного обеспечения, объединенные в ПМК, должны иметь иерархическую организацию, в которой на верхнем уровне размещается монитор управления компонентами нижних уровней программными модулями.
4.1.2. Программный модуль должен: регламентировать функ­ционально законченное преобразование информации; быть напи­санным на одном из стандартных языков программирования; удов­летворять соглашениям о представлении данных, принятым в дан­ной САПР; быть оформленным в соответствии с требованиями ЕСДП.
4.1.3. Монитор предназначен для: управления функционирова­нием набора программных модулей ПМК, включая контроль по­следовательности и правильности исполнения; реализации обще­ния пользователя с ПМК и программных модулей с соответст­вующими базами данных (БД); сбора статистической информа­ции.
4.2. Т р е б о в а н и я к компонентам информацион­ного обеспечения
4.2.1. Основной формой реализации, компонентов информа­ционного обеспечения являются БД в распределенной или центра­лизованной форме, организация данных в которых обеспечивает их оптимальное использование в конкретных применениях.
4.2.2. Совокупность БД САПР должна удовлетворять принципу информационного единства, т. е. использовать термины, символы, классификаторы, условные обозначения, способы представления данных, принятые в САПР объектов конкретных видов.
4.2.3. Независимо от логической организации данных БД долж­ны обеспечивать:
информационную совместимость проектирующих и обслужи­вающих подсистем САПР;
независимость данных на логическом и физическом уровнях, в том числе инвариантность к программному обеспечению.
Возможность одновременного использования данных из различ­ных БД и различными пользователями;
возможность интеграции неоднородных БД для совместного их использования различными подсистемами САПР;
возможность Наращивания БД;
контролируемую избыточность данных.
4.2.4. Создание, поддержка и использование БД, а также взаимосвязь между информацией в БД и обрабатывающими ее программными модулями осуществляется системой управления базами данных (СУБД), являющейся, как общесистемный ПМК, частью одной из обслуживающих подсистем.
4.3. Т р е б о в а н и я к компонентам методического обеспечения
4.3.1. К компонентам методического обеспечения относят: ут­вержденную документацию инструктивно-методического харак­тера, устанавливающую технологию автоматизированного проек­тирования; правила эксплуатации КСАП, ПТК и ПМК; норма­тивы, стандарты и другие руководящие документы, регламенти­рующие процесс и объект проектирования.
4.3.2. Компоненты методического обеспечения должны раз­мещаться на' машинных носителях информации, позволяющих осуществлять как долговременное хранение документов, так и их оперативный вывод в форматах, установленных соответствующими стандартами.
4.4. Т р е б о в а н и я к компонентам математичес­кого обеспечения
4.4.1. К компонентам математического обеспечения относят ме­тоды математического моделирования объектов и процессов проек­тирования, математические модели объектов и процессов проекти­рования, алгоритмы решения задач в процессе проектирования.
4.4.2. Взаимосвязи между компонентами математического обес­печения должны обеспечивать формализацию процесса проектиро­вания и его целостность.
4.5. Т р е б о в а н и я к компонентам лингвистичес­кого обеспечения
4.5.1. К компонентам лингвистического обеспечения относят языки проектирования (ЯП), информационно-поисковые языки (ИПЯ), и вспомогательные языки, используемые в обслуживаю­щих подсистемах, и для связи с ними проектирующих подсистем.
4.5.2. .Компоненты лингвистического обеспечения должны быть согласованными с компонентами обеспечения других видов, быть относительно инвариантными к конкретному содержанию баз дан­ных, предоставлять в компактной форме средства для описания всех объектов и процессов заданного для систем класса с не­обходимой степенью детализации и без существенных ограничений на объект описания, быть расс